Musical interlude with Brian Eno
This is my “version” of a video created and posted on YouTube by entropious88 here. I don’t wish to take anything away from his terrific original, but the resolution was breaking up on playback, so I layered over some fresh effects (and added a picture of Dali with Eno at the end).
If the video doesn’t play properly here, try here.
Entropious used time-lapse photography to shoot a view across the Thames River in Komoka Provincial Park, west of London, Ontario, Canada (not far from where I grew up, actually). He’s done several others, all quite compelling, using other Eno tracks.
